are required if your architecture demands multiple segmented subnets or a complex Hub-and-Spoke design. 3. Aligning with FortiGate Licensing

| License Model | Sizing Impact | |---------------|----------------| | PAYG (Pay-As-You-Go) | Hourly billing includes FortiGate license. VM size limited to preselected series (e.g., D, E, F-series). Best for testing or low-to-medium throughput. | | BYOL (Bring Your Own License) | You buy FortiGate VM license separately (perpetual or subscription). Unlocked to almost any Azure VM size. Cheaper at scale but requires upfront commitment. |
